What to check before for buildings near the Q112 bus in East New York

  • Confirm commute time from the exact corner address. Q112 access can differ by block even within the same neighborhood.
  • Check “with available apartments” vs. waitlist behavior. A building may be nearby but not have current apartments for rent matching your move-in date.
  • Read lease terms and fees carefully (broker fee, deposit, and any recurring charges). Total monthly cost can be higher than the asking rent suggests.
  • Use the building page to compare entry conditions and responsiveness (based on tenant Q&A and any reported maintenance issues), not just location.
  • If you’re sensitive to noise or traffic, ask about street-facing units and request specifics on windows, insulation, and ventilation during showings.
